Lyrics:
Chorus
Whom have you feared,
who struck terror in your heart
That the God of thund’rous skies you’ve ignored?
Doubting, hopeless, blind,
can’t you see what he has done for you?
Defy this faithless spirit, praise the Lord!
Verse 1
From whence, my soul, this anxious dread?
Why look you so forlorn?
Which earthly prize, what prideful want,
whose scorn doth bid thee mourn?
How stands it next to heav’nly armies,
death defeated, God made flesh and killed?
Shall lesser things distract you from
what good the Lord has willed?
Verse 2
And why this crushing loneliness,
when Christ within you reigns?
Is perfect love too small a prize,
peace insufficient gain?
Attend the choir of ancient prophets,
saints long-martyred, all creation’s groan!
For here amidst the angels who could ever be alone?
Verse 3
And why must good seem heavy toil?
You claim to love the light!
This craven flesh, pre-sanctified, still calls the shadows bright
Give thanks for undeserved mercy,
grace in failure, truth when false I stand
Though men defy, his words resound: before all else, I AM!
